| // Writes |data_str| to file descriptor |fd| assuming it is flagged as |
| // O_NONBLOCK, which implies in handling EAGAIN, besides EINTR. Returns true |
| // iff data is fully written to the given file descriptor. See the link below |
| // for more details about non-blocking behavior for 'write' syscall. |
| // https://pubs.opengroup.org/onlinepubs/007904975/functions/write.html |
| bool WriteDataNonBlocking(int fd, const std::string& data_str) { |
| const auto data_span = base::as_byte_span(data_str); |
| for (size_t written = 0; written < data_span.size();) { |
| const auto remaining_span = data_span.subspan(written); |
| const ssize_t result = |
| write(fd, remaining_span.data(), remaining_span.size()); |
| if (result >= 0) { |
| written += static_cast<size_t>(result); |
| } else if (errno != EINTR && errno != EAGAIN) { |
| return false; |
| } |
| } |
| return true; |
| } |
